.post-39 .et_pb_section:nth-child(1) {
       border-width: 1px; 
       border-style: solid; 
       border-top-width: 0px; 
       border-top-style: solid; 
       margin-top: -20px; 
       margin-right: 0px; 
       margin-bottom: 0px; 
       margin-left: 0px; 
       padding-top: 14px; 
       padding-bottom: 6px; 
    } 

body #main-footer {
       margin-top: 0px; 
       padding-top: 0px; 
       padding-right: 0px; 
       padding-bottom: 0px; 
       top: -3px; 
       list-style-image: inherit; 
       opacity: 1; 
       display: block; 
       height: 359px; 
    } 

html #footer-widgets .footer-widget {
       padding-top: 0px; 
       margin-top: -20px; 
       margin-bottom: 17px;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_text   img:not(.wp-smiley) {
       background-color: rgba(52,52,166,1); 
    } 

.post-170 .et_pb_section:nth-child(2) {
       margin-top: -10px; 
       padding-top: 10px; 
    } 

.post-64 .et_pb_section:nth-child(2) .et_pb_row:nth-child(1) {
       font-size: 16px; 
    } 

.post-116 .et_pb_section:nth-child(1) {
       margin-top: -20px; 
       margin-bottom: -19px; 
    } 

.post-116 .et_pb_section:nth-child(1) .et_pb_countdown_timer .et_pb_countdown_timer_container {
       padding-bottom: 12px; 
       border-radius: 1px; 
       border-top-left-radius: 15px; 
    } 

.post-194 .et_pb_section:nth-child(1) {
       padding-top: 8px; 
       padding-bottom: 19px; 
    } 

.post-57 .et_pb_section:nth-child(1) .et_pb_image {
       top: 33px; 
       position: relative; 
       right: -20px; 
       bottom: -8px; 
       left: 21px; 
       display: block; 
       box-shadow: rgba(0, 0, 0, 0.3) 2px 4px 3px;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_slider .et_pb_slide_description h2 {
       font-size: 36px; 
       margin-top: -15px;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_slider {
       border-radius: 0px; 
       border-top-right-radius: 14px; 
       border-top-left-radius: 14px; 
       border-bottom-right-radius: 14px; 
       border-bottom-left-radius: 14px; 
       top: -10px;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_slider .et-pb-controllers {
       margin-bottom: -13px; 
    } 

html #footer-widgets .footer-widget .et_pb_widget:not(.woocommerce) h4 {
       margin-top: -20px; 
       margin-bottom: -9px; 
       height: 25px; 
    } 

#footer-bottom #footer-info {
       color: rgba(46,163,242,1); 
    } 

.post-116 .et_pb_section:nth-child(1) .et_pb_countdown_timer {
       border-top-left-radius: 20px; 
       border-top-right-radius: 20px; 
       border-bottom-right-radius: 20px; 
       border-bottom-left-radius: 20px; 
    } 

.post-116 .et_pb_section:nth-child(1) .et_pb_text   h1 {
       text-align: center; 
    } 

.post-182 .et_pb_section:nth-child(2) .et_pb_fullwidth_header h1 {
       color: #0080ff; 
       font-size: 47px; 
    } 

#et-top-navigation ul.nav li ul li a {
       width: 194px; 
    } 

.post-57 .et_pb_section:nth-child(1) {
       padding-top: 35px; 
       padding-bottom: 4px; 
    } 

.post-57 .et_pb_section:nth-child(1) .et_pb_row:nth-child(1) {
       padding-top: 0px; 
       margin-top: -3px; 
       margin-bottom: -4px; 
    } 

.post-57 .et_pb_section:nth-child(1) .et_pb_row:nth-child(2) {
       padding-top: 0px; 
    } 

.post-64 .et_pb_section:nth-child(1) .et_pb_fullwidth_header {
       padding-top: 24px; 
       padding-bottom: 13px; 
    } 

.post-64 .et_pb_section:nth-child(2) {
       padding-top: 21px; 
       padding-bottom: 0px; 
    } 

.post-1049 .et_pb_section:nth-child(2) .et_pb_text   strong {
       line-height: 28px; 
       white-space: normal; 
       font-size: 20px; 
       text-align: justify; 
       text-indent: 2px; 
       letter-spacing: 0px; 
    } 

.post-1049 .et_pb_section:nth-child(2) .et_pb_row:nth-child(3) {
       font-size: 18px; 
       padding-top: 0px; 
    } 

.post-1049 .et_pb_section:nth-child(2) .et_pb_row:nth-child(2) {
       padding-top: 0px;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_slider .et_pb_slide {
       top: 27px; 
    } 

html body div#et-top-navigation ul.nav li {
       font-size: 14px; 
    } 

html body header#main-header {
       font-size: 5px; 
    } 

.post-39 .et_pb_section:nth-child(2) .et_pb_slider .et_pb_slide_description {
       top: -16px; 
       position: relative; 
       bottom: 1px; 
    } 

.post-39 .et_pb_section:nth-child(2) .et_pb_slider .et_pb_slide_content  p {
       margin-top: -13px; 
    } 

.post-39 .et_pb_section:nth-child(2) .et_pb_posts .hentry .more-link {
       font-size: 30px; 
       color: rgba(247,160,78,1); 
    } 

.post-39 .et_pb_section:nth-child(2) .et_pb_posts .hentry  p {
       color: #dadada; 
       font-size: 16px;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_posts .hentry  p {
       font-size: 19px; 
       color: rgba(211,119,33,1); 
       line-height: 27px; 
       font-family: Amaranth;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_posts .hentry .more-link {
       font-size: 20px; 
       color: rgba(220,228,233,1); 
       border-width: 2px; 
       border-style: solid; 
       border-top-width: 2px; 
       border-top-style: solid; 
       border-bottom-style: solid; 
       border-right-width: 2px; 
       border-right-style: solid;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_row:nth-child(1) {
       margin-top: 32px;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_text   h3 {
       word-spacing: 2px; 
       text-indent: 0px; 
       line-height: 28px; 
       font-size: 16px;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_posts {
       opacity: 0.95; 
       float: left; 
       display: block; 
       transform: none; 
       transition: 0; 
       z-index: -1; 
       padding-right: 0px; 
       margin-right: -11px; 
       margin-left: -6px;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_posts .hentry  img:not(.wp-smiley) {
       opacity: 0.95; 
       overflow-x: visible;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_posts .hentry > h2 a {
       color: rgba(183,82,36,1); 
       font-size: 24px;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_blog_grid .hentry  p {
       background-color: transparent; 
       color: rgba(236,237,238,1); 
       font-size: 17px;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_blog_grid {
       background-color: transparent;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_row:nth-child(2) .et_pb_column:nth-child(3) {
       background-color: transparent;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_blog_grid .hentry  {
       background-color: transparent; 
       border-width: 0px;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_blog_grid .hentry > h2 a {
       color: rgba(243,241,241,1); 
       font-size: 23px; 
       text-transform: none; 
       text-decoration: underline;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_blog_grid .hentry .more-link {
       color: rgba(242,205,170,1); 
    } 

.post-39 .et_pb_section:nth-child(2) {
       background-color: transparent;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_text   {
       background-color: rgba(211,237,213,0.15); 
       margin-right: 2px; 
       margin-left: -18px; 
       padding-left: 28px; 
       padding-right: 28px; 
       border-width: 0px; 
       border-style: solid; 
    } 

.post-39 .et_pb_section:nth-child(4) {
       height: 385px; 
    } 

.post-39 .et_pb_section:nth-child(1) .et_pb_text   h5 {
       border-width: 0px; 
       border-style: solid; 
    } 

html body header#main-header #logo {
       width: 191px; 
       height: 42px; 
       min-width: 105px; 
       min-height: 48px; 
    } 

.post-39 .et_pb_section:nth-child(4) .et_pb_blog_grid {
       height: 333px; 
    } 

